Buses are FREE in Missoula!

There's a bus stop across the street from the house. Check the Mountain Line web site for schedules. All buses in Missoula are zero-fare.

Bears WILL eat you.

If you're hiking or backpacking, please take bear spray with you and make sure you know how to use it! Bear spray (and hiking in groups) is the best way to prevent bear attacks. There are instructional videos on YouTube. We have both black bears and grizzly bears in this area. DO NOT approach them if you see one!

Don't assume you will have GPS/Cell Service.

Be careful when using your phone for directions in Montana/Idaho - cell service is not always available and mountains will block GPS signals. If you do get lost/stranded, STAY WITH YOUR VEHICLE. Do not try to hike out. Search and Rescue uses helicopters and usually finds the vehicle first!
